    Good job Jyosi- as others said I was lucky enough to pay for the cliff lee line last year. I was probably 10 people away from where they cut his paid line off.

    It is overwhelming the first time, but I will give a tip to the newbies that want to trade- bring a backpack full of photos, duplicate autos, baseballs, whatever. There are a lot of graphers there, but also a lot of families and normal guys that have scraps of paper to get signed. You could be like "oh you have a wilson valdez ticket and nothing for him- I have this photo with me- why don't you give me your ross gload ticket for it"

    I did that kind of trading 2-3 times last time, and got gload, madson and polanco tickets which I was able to trade up. I also traded a chooch certified packpulled auto card to a mother whos kids loved chooch but he wasnt signing bc he was in the booth- she gave me her hamels ticket for it.

    So bring a backpack full of stuff, get there EARLY- like 2-3 hours before gates open and just walk up and down the line and offer trades to strangers- call out what you have and what you need like a guy scalping tickets along the line "I got rollins I need halladay!" etc.

    Finally, if you want to try to get in a line for 10 dollars, befriend the usher in front of that table. Tell him what a fan you are of that player, shoot the breeze with him/her etc, and ask them politely to please let you know as soon as they open the line. This worked for me with Lee.

    Good luck everybody!

    P.S. If you aren't lucky enough to get a package because it is sold out, I would recommend NOT buying on craigslist and ebay. I would go down there the day of with nothing, and trade/scalp your way into tickets. The dealers all bought like 10 admission packages so they have more admission tickets than they know what to do with, so you can buy one for 5-10 bucks or get one for free if you're lucky- then you can try to buy/trade for auto tickets like I recommend above.
